Measurement Capability

Inspection Equipment for CNC Machined Parts

Inspection equipment should be selected from the feature, tolerance, datum, accessibility and required measurement uncertainty. Formexi uses or coordinates dimensional, thread, surface and material checks according to the agreed project scope. Owning an instrument alone does not guarantee a valid result; method, calibration and operator control also matter.

Equipment Categories and Intended Use

Equipment category Typical use Important limitation
CMM Complex geometry, position and datum-related dimensions Fixturing, datum simulation, probe access and uncertainty
Height gauge and granite plate Height, step and datum-based measurements Part stability and setup affect the result
Micrometer/caliper Accessible diameters, thickness and lengths Not suitable for every tight or complex feature
Bore gauge/pin gauge Bores, holes and functional size Requires suitable range and reference setting
Thread plug/ring gauge Functional thread acceptance Must match standard, class and final coating condition
Roughness tester Specified surface roughness Direction, cutoff and accessible length matter
Optical/profile equipment Small profiles, edges and two-dimensional features Lighting and edge definition affect results

Match Equipment to Tolerance

The measuring method should have sufficient capability relative to the tolerance and part behavior. A digital display with many decimal places does not prove adequate accuracy. Tight requirements may need environmental control, repeated measurements or a different instrument.

Calibration and Verification

Calibration status, identification, due date, reference standard and intermediate checks should be controlled. Exact Formexi equipment models, quantities, ranges and calibration records remain pending audit and should not be published until verified.

What Standard Inspection Does Not Mean

It does not mean every dimension on every part is CMM inspected. Formexi combines appropriate sampling and critical-feature verification unless a different scope is quoted.
